Summary
This book makes up a collection of cautionary tales about the undignified ways you can kick the bucket - and they’re all true! The vegetarian who was killed with a frozen leg of lamb, the cyclist who swallowed his own dentures and the burglar who fell head-first into a toilet and drowned… These are just a few of the true reports which reveal some of the silliest ways a whole host of unlucky people have bought the farm.

About The Author
David Southwell
Although better known for his books on parapolitics and true crime, David Southwell has written and contributed to a number of strongselling humour books. A regular broadcaster in the UK, Europe and the US, he spent more than 15 years as a journalist and editor before turning full time to writing. Matt Adams is an award-winning journalist and editor.
